'Loves' in the Bible
The one who loves father or mother more than me is not worthy of me, and the one who loves son or daughter more than me is not worthy of me.
because he loves our nation and he himself built the synagogue for us."
{For this reason} I tell you, her sins--[which were] many--have been forgiven, for she loved much. But [the one] to whom little is forgiven loves little."
The Father loves the Son and has given all [things] into his hand.
For the Father loves the Son and shows him everything that he himself is doing. And greater works than these he will show him, so that you will be astonished.
Because of this the Father loves me, because I lay down my life so that I may take possession of it again.
The one who loves his life loses it, and the one who hates his life in this world preserves it for eternal life.
The one who has my commandments and keeps them--that one is the one who loves me. And the one who loves me will be loved by my Father, and I will love him and will reveal myself to him."
Jesus answered and said to him, "If anyone loves me he will keep my word, and my Father will love him, and we will come to him and {will take up residence with him}.
For the Father himself loves you, because you have loved me and have believed that I came from God.
Owe nothing to anyone, except to love one another, for the one who loves someone else has fulfilled the law.
But if anyone loves God, this one is known by him.
Each one [should give] as he has decided in his heart, not {reluctantly} or from compulsion, for God loves a cheerful giver.
Thus also husbands ought to love their own wives as their own bodies. The one who loves his own wife loves himself.
who has rescued us from the domain of darkness and transferred [us] to the kingdom of the Son {he loves},
For the Lord disciplines the one whom he loves, and punishes every son whom he accepts."
The one who loves his brother resides in the light, and [there] is no cause for stumbling in him.
Do not love the world or the things in the world. If anyone loves the world, the love of the Father is not in him,
Dear friends, let us love one another, because love is from God, and everyone who loves has been fathered by God and knows God.
And this [is] the commandment we have from him: that the one who loves God should love his brother also.
Everyone who believes that Jesus is the Christ has been fathered by God, and everyone who loves {the father} also loves the [child] fathered by him.
and from Jesus Christ the faithful witness, the firstborn from the dead and the ruler of the kings of the earth. To the one who loves us and released us from our sins by his blood
Outside [are] the dogs and the sorcerers and the sexually immoral people and the murderers and the idolaters and everyone who loves and who practices falsehood.
